Welcome to Carter ...
Carter is located in Forest County<1>.
While we don't have a date for the founding of Carter, you might consider that their post office opened in 1897.
Carter is 1,510 feet [460 m] above sea level.<2>.
Time Zone: Carter lies in the Central Time Zone (CST/CDT) and observes daylight saving time
Area Codes for Carter: 715 & 534<3>

<3> | When there's a risk of an area code running out of phone numbers, an 'Overlay Area Code' is created that has the same geographic boundaries as the existing area code. In this case, the 715 code has been Overlayed with the 534 area code. New phone numbers in the Carter area will be assigned with one of these codes: 715 or 534. As a result, placing a call in the Carter area will require 10-digit dialing (where you enter both the area code and then the phone number). |
